Frequently Asked Questions 1. What is bowfishing? Bowfishing combines the skill of archery with the thrill of fishing. Bowfishermen use archery equipment (compound bows, traditional bows, and crossbows) with specially designed bowfishing reels and line. A fish is shot with the arrow and then reeled in with the reel. Quite simply, bowfishing is fishing with a bow and arrow. 2. What types of fish can you bowfish for? Most non-game and rough fish species are legal for bowfishing. Carp, buffalo, gar, and many other invasive or exotic species are legal. Many of these species are dangerous to our waterways and overpopulated, thus no bag limits on most. Most state game and fish divisions are glad for you to remove as many as possible. Check your local regulations for specifics. 3. Where can I bowfish? Bowfishing is legal in almost any water rod and reel fishing is. Good shooting can be found anywhere from small streams to large reservoirs. Great bowfishing can be found all over the United States. What should you do with the fish? This is a common question. Many of the fish are actually edible and good to eat, if prepared the proper way. If you choose not to, there are means of utilizing the fish. Many homeless shelters will take them. Alligator and hog farms will take them most of the time. Trappers like to have the fish also. Rendering plants will take the fish also, especially from tournaments to make pet food and other products. Whatever you do, don't dump them at the boat ramp or throw them away. This is very illegal and also a black eye to our sport and hurts our image, so do something with the fish, period.
